    About this Episode

    Speaker: John Hagee From the Series "You) Shall Receive Power, Vol.3" (Sermon 1 of 3 You choose what you allow your mind to think about. Your thoughts determine your words, and your words determine your actions. Your actions determine your destiny. Are you setting yourself up for success or failure? If you believe that you can achieve something, you will. If you don’t believe in yourself…you will never reach your God-given potential.
